Unplug the Microwave

Before you begin the reset, it’s crucial to unplug the microwave from the power outlet. This safety measure prevents any electrical accidents while you’re working on the appliance.

Wait 60 Seconds

Once unplugged, wait at least 60 seconds. This waiting period allows the microwave’s internal components to fully discharge, ensuring a successful reset.

Plug the Microwave Back In

After waiting, plug the microwave back into the power outlet. This will reset the microwave’s control panel and clear any stored error codes or settings.

Open and Close the Door

Open the microwave door and then close it firmly. This action triggers the microwave’s reset sequence.

Check the Display

After closing the door, check the microwave’s display. If the reset was successful, the display should show the current time or default settings.

Clear the Clock

If the microwave’s clock is not displaying the correct time, you may need to clear it manually. Consult your microwave’s user manual for specific instructions on how to do this.

Set the Time

Once the clock is cleared, set the current time on the microwave. This ensures that the microwave’s timer and other time-related functions operate accurately.

Resetting for Specific Issues

In some cases, a specific issue may require a more precise reset procedure. Here are a few common scenarios:

Error Codes

If your microwave is displaying an error code, refer to your user manual for the specific reset procedure associated with that code.

Strange Noises

If your microwave is making strange noises, a reset can often resolve the issue. Follow the steps outlined above to perform a general reset.

Inconsistent Heating

If your microwave is not heating food evenly or consistently, a reset can help recalibrate its heating system. Perform a general reset and then test the microwave with a small amount of food.

Questions We Hear a Lot

Q: How often should I reset my microwave?
A: Generally, you should only need to reset your microwave if you encounter problems or experience strange behavior.

Q: Can I reset my microwave without unplugging it?
A: No, it’s important to unplug your microwave before resetting it to ensure safety and prevent electrical hazards.

Q: My microwave’s clock is flashing after I reset it. What does this mean?
A: The flashing clock indicates that the time needs to be set. Follow the steps outlined in the “Clear the Clock” and “Set the Time” sections to correct this.

Q: I’ve reset my microwave, but it’s still not working properly. What should I do?
A: If a reset doesn‘t resolve your microwave’s issues, it may require further troubleshooting or repairs. Contact Toshiba customer support or a qualified appliance technician for assistance.
